Yates Village neighborhood
Yates Village is a serene neighborhood in Fort Belvoir, VA, known for its family-friendly atmosphere and convenient access to military bases.
Yates Village is nestled in the heart of Fort Belvoir, providing residents with a unique blend of military history and suburban charm. Located just southeast of the bustling Alexandria area, this neighborhood is primarily a residential community that caters to military personnel and their families. The area is characterized by well-maintained homes, many of which are designed in classic colonial and contemporary styles. The close-knit environment fosters a strong sense of community, making it an ideal place for families and individuals who enjoy a quieter lifestyle while still being near the action.
Housing here typically consists of single-family homes and townhouses, offering a range of options for different family sizes. The residents are primarily active-duty military members, veterans, and their families, creating a supportive network that often engages in neighborhood events and gatherings. The village's layout promotes a walkable environment, with tree-lined streets and ample green spaces that enhance the overall appeal.
Nearby, residents can access various amenities, including schools, parks, and grocery stores. The Fort Belvoir Community Hospital and several military facilities are within a short drive, making this neighborhood particularly convenient for service members. However, for shopping, dining, and entertainment, families may need to venture into Alexandria or Springfield, which can be a bit of a tradeoff.
Commute times are generally favorable, with a realistic estimate of about 20-30 minutes to reach downtown Alexandria or the District of Columbia, depending on traffic. However, during peak hours, traffic congestion can extend this time, so planning accordingly is advisable.
While Yates Village offers many benefits, such as a tight-knit community and proximity to military resources, potential residents should consider the limited commercial options within the neighborhood itself and the potential for traffic during commuting hours.
